Mazie, also known as Grace Christian, is a pop singer known for her bright, colorful melodies and introspective lyrical content. She was born in 2000 in Albany, Georgia, and later moved to Los Angeles. She began her music career with voice lessons at a young age, inspired by her grandmother who was always singing and involved in a choir.

Career
Mazie's music embraces contradiction and blissful confusion, often featuring cheery instrumentation paired with pessimistic and antisocial lyrics. Her musical influences include The Beatles, specifically their album 'Sergeant Pepper'. She also draws inspiration from non-musical sources, such as political activist Alexandria Ocasio-Cortez.
Mazie has released several singles and albums, including 'The Rainbow Cassette' in 2021 and 'Blotter Baby' in 2023. Some of her popular tracks include 'dumb dumb,' 'i think i wanna be alone,' 'girls just wanna have sex,' and 'no friends'. Her music videos, such as 'are you feeling it now' and 'dumb dumb,' are available on YouTube.
